I have a problem with the how the Dynamic credit check works.

Say if I create a Sales order with value that will make total credit exposure from that customer more than available credit limit but for which delivery date is after 2 months. I have set Horizon period as 1 month in dynamic credit check (OVA8). As delivery date is after horizon period, SO will be saved without any credit hold on it. Usually when you make any change in sales order, credit check is triggered again. But what if no change is made on that Sales order. What will happen at the time of delivery. Also at time of delivery the value of the order is huge enough to make credit exposure more than credit limit. Will the delivery be made? Because Logically that should not happen. And I know in standard SAP it does not happen. I need to know what triggers the delivery from stop happening.

In your Credit management configuration menu, you assign a Delivery credit group and also a GI Credit group to your Delivery type for which you want to trigger the Credit management again after sales order.

So you can trigger Credit check during delivery creation and also during Goods Issue. The path is

spro - sd - basic - credit mgmt - credit mgmt - assign sales and delivery documents.
